Least Common Multiple of 94782 and 94795 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 94782 and 94795, than apply into the LCM equation.

GCF(94782,94795) = 1
LCM(94782,94795) = ( 94782 × 94795) / 1
LCM(94782,94795) = 8984859690 / 1
LCM(94782,94795) = 8984859690
